Self-dual Yang-Mills Chern-Simons Higgs systems with an [ital N]=3 extended supersymmetry

Using the technique of dimensional reduction, we construct and study [ital N]=3 supersymmetric Maxwell Chern-Simons Higgs and Yang-Mills Chern-Simons Higgs models. By taking various limits of both theories, we also obtain a host of related reduced ones. Among them is the Yang-Mills Higgs theory whose supersymmetry turns out to be [ital N]=4, or even [ital N]=8 with certain matter multiplets. There is also a pure [ital N]=3 Yang-Mills Chern-Simons theory with an explicit O(3) symmetry. This completes the search for maximally supersymmetric theories with one gauge field and no gravity in 2+1 dimensions.
